Analysis

The most recent figure for fuel exports in Lao People's Democratic Republic is 1.8%, measured in 2023.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 92.7% on the previous year and up 196.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, fuel exports in Lao People's Democratic Republic peaked at 722.8% in 1963 and was at its lowest, 0.0%, in 2014.

That places Lao People's Democratic Republic 115th out of 192 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Fuels comprise the commodities in SITC (Rev. 3) section 3 (mineral fuels, lubricants and related materials). This indicator is expressed as a percentage of merchandise exports which is comprised of goods whose economic ownership is changed between a resident and a non-resident and that are not included in the following specific categories: goods under merchanting, non-monetary gold, and parts of travel, construction, and government goods and services n.i.e.
